Background:
Function:Transcription factor involved in regulating gene activity following the primary growth factor response. Binds to the DNA sequence 5'-TGA[CG]TCA-3'., induction:By growth factors., similarity:Belongs to the bZIP family., similarity:Belongs to the bZIP family. Jun subfamily., similarity:Contains 1 bZIP domain., subunit:Binds DNA as an homodimer or as an heterodimer with another member of the jun/fos family.Description:
